Kodagu’s harvest festival ‘Huthri’ will be celebrated across the district on Dec.11. The date was fixed at a meeting held at Igguthapppa Temple on Monday. Noted astrologer from Ammangeri Sashikumar announced the date at the meeting which was attended by heads of all thirteen Thakkas, members of the temple board and elder citizens. The meeting also decided to celebrate the annual Kaladcha festival at Igguthappa Temple on Dec.10. On Dec.11, the day of Huthri festival, Nere Kattuva ritual will be held at 7pm and reaping of new paddy crop at 8pm, following which prasadam distribution will take place at the temple. On completion of the rituals at the Temple, the people of Kodagu will hold Nere Kattuva ritual at 7.35 pm, harvesting paddy at 8.35 pm and distribution of prasadam at 9.35 pm.
